High-performance electrochemical sensor based on Pt-Ag@Cu-BDC MOF composite modified glassy carbon electrode for detection of imidacloprid in citrus juice and water samples
The key factor to improve the sensitivity of electrochemical sensors for direct detection, is the introduction of new nanomaterials with enhanced catalytic properties.
